Weather Protection Strategies

Because spring weather can be unpredictable, protecting your front porch display from rain, wind, and sudden temperature changes becomes crucial to keeping your decor fresh and beautiful throughout the season.

You’ll want to employ smart weatherproofing techniques and protective coverings that preserve your primitive pieces while maintaining their charm.

Consider these innovative protection strategies:

  • Apply waterproof sealant to wooden signs and decorative accents
  • Use clear polycarbonate covers for delicate floral arrangements
  • Secure lightweight items with weather-resistant anchors
  • Position displays under eaves or covered areas
  • Rotate decor during severe weather forecasts

These thoughtful approaches guarantee your spring sanctuary remains inviting, protected, and effortlessly beautiful.

Storage And Maintenance Tips

As spring shifts into summer, your front porch decor deserves thoughtful care that extends its beauty beyond the season.

You’ll want to establish smart decor storage practices, organizing items in weatherproof containers that protect against moisture and temperature changes. Clean each piece gently before packing, removing dust and debris that could damage finishes.

Label your storage boxes clearly, making next year’s setup effortless. Consider designating a cool, dry space in your garage or shed for safekeeping.

These maintenance tips preserve your cherished decorations, ensuring they’ll welcome you back with the same warmth and charm when spring returns again.
